[meta-freescale] qt5 toolchain

Otavio Salvador otavio.salvador at ossystems.com.br
Thu Oct 15 09:48:04 PDT 2015


On Thu, Oct 15, 2015 at 1:26 PM, Ivan Sergio Borgonovo
<mail at webthatworks.it> wrote:
> On 13/10/2015 15:11, Otavio Salvador wrote:
>
>>> I can't bitbake
>>> - meta-toolchain-qte (depends on x11)
>>> - meta-toolchain-qt5 (some packages depends on opengl eg. qt3d)
>
>
>>> What is the best way to go further?
>
>
>>> BTW is this the right place to ask this kind of questions? It seems more
>>> a
>>> mailing list for the fsl developers rather than fsl users.
>>> If it is not where should I post this kind of questions and more general
>>> question on yocto?
>
>
>> It is indeed a generic question, anyway you will need to make some
>> bbappend files to remove the opengl related packages from the distro
>> and toolchain.
>
>
> I came across this thread:
> https://lists.yoctoproject.org/pipermail/meta-freescale/2015-March/013126.html
>
> so it seems it is a recurring topic even here.
> mx28 doesn't seems too much loved for the reasons you explained in a
> previous email.
> From a user point of view the lack of a bit more support in different places
> to CPU that don't have opengl is increasing friction for newcomers quite a
> bit.
>
> I'll subscribe to openembedded ML and move the topic there to see what would
> be the quality level required for a patch to
> packagegroup-qt5-toolchain-target.bb
> or if I should just write my own layer to _remove stuff from there.
>
> From my point of view disabling opengl (and other things strictly HW
> related) should be something set in the lowest layer and be passed on to
> higher software layer so to make it clearer to higher layers that they
> should take it into account ASAP and not as a "retro-fit".
>
> qtlocation doesn't seem to depend on qt3d anymore, but it still depends on
> qtquickcontrols that up to my memory depends on opengl.

All your feedback is valuable and I agree with it. We welcome patches
to improve the support for opengl-less CPUs or you can hire someone
(us - O.S. Systems, or other software vendor) to do the work.
Personally I do my best to address as many things as my free time can
fit so I apologize for your turn-key experience not being as good as
you wished but you can help to improve it (in one way or another).

-- 
Otavio Salvador                             O.S. Systems
http://www.ossystems.com.br        http://code.ossystems.com.br
Mobile: +55 (53) 9981-7854            Mobile: +1 (347) 903-9750


More information about the meta-freescale mailing list